SAMHSA Certified Opioid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Programs - Shoreview, MN.

The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ration, "SAMHSA" for short, is the government department in charge of health efforts to promote the mental health of the U.S.. One of its responsibilities is the supervision of opioid treatment programs, which are centers that provide medication-assisted treatment (MAT) to individuals who are in the midst of opioid addiction and dependency. Medications given are drugs like methadone, buprenorphine and other drugs that stop withdrawal and curb cravings for opioid dependent people. SAMSHA certified opioid rehabilitation centers in Shoreview are programs which are officially permitted to distribute the drugs used in MAT being they maintain their certification and continue to meet certain requirements. A requirement that MAT individuals must also receive auxiliary benefits in addition to medication like psychotherapy, behavioral therapy or counseling.

An opioid treatment program can receive basic certification while working towards becoming fully accredited, but must become fully accredited within a year. Opioid rehab facilities authorized by SAMSHA must be licensed by the state in which they operate. Likewise, they need to list themselves with the Drug Enforcement Administration through a local DEA office. Once an opioid rehabilitation facility is approved to operate, it must be re-certified each year or every three years depending on the type of accreditation that was granted.
